Rocky Mount sweeps NEW 6 tourney titles

February 22, 2009
Rocky Mount High School



PINETOPS - Rocky Mount junior Tashawn Mabry scored nine of the Gryphons' 13 points in overtime as they beat Nash Central 87-76 in the boys finals of the NEW 6 3-A Conference basketball tournament Friday at a sold-out SouthWest Edgecombe High gym.

Mabry poured in a game-high 32 points and pulled down 16 rebounds en route to being the event's MVP for the second straight season.

But Mabry had tons of help Friday. Senior forward Philip Wilkins had a night that sent many back to the days of Gryphon All-American Buck Wiliams. Wilkins had a career-high 21 points to go with his career-best 20 rebounds. No Rocky Mount player had recorded a 20-20 double-double since Williams did the trick in the 1978 4-A state final game.

The girls got the night off to the right start with a 58-48 win over Wilson Fike, despite seeing senior Tramicka James bomb in 30 points to keep the Lady Golden Demons alive.
